Discussion Game key cards are better for game preservation than many people realise

207 Upvotes

First things first:

  • Game cartridges that contain the game data are, of course, better in every respect!
  • I wish there were no game key cards, but only game cartridges containing the whole game!
  • I know I’ll get downvoted to the centre of the earth for trying to mention a positive aspect of GKC ;)

I’d just like to point out a little feature that’s often overlooked, which means that in the event of server outages or the apocalypse, you can still install the games using GKC , whereas you can’t with purely digital game purchases.

Standard Game Cards: Just plug it in and everything works. The game is on the card, and so is the key. Works offline.

Digital purchases: The key is stored on the server. It’s not possible to completely reinstall games that weren’t already on the Switch unless the Virtual Game Card had already been inserted whilst the servers were still online.

GKC: The key is stored offline on the card. No online licence verification is required. You can also easily download the game data from anyone else who has the game on their Switch, without needing a server or an internet connection. Directly below the option to update the game is the option ‘Synchronise Version with local users’. This allows you to set up a Wi-Fi group and download the game data from other Nintendo Switch consoles.

Of course, the major drawback is that you need to know someone who still has the relevant game data on their Switch or SD card so that you can download it from them. However, should the servers go offline at some point, there will certainly be groups or meet-ups organised to download games.

Incidentally, this can also help owners of cards containing game data. Example:

The card contains version 1.0. Over time, the game receives updates and eventually reaches version 1.5. The servers are offline, and you might want to reinstall the game at some point; you do this using your Game Card and end up with version 1.0 installed on your Switch again. All games are backwards compatible when it comes to save files. However, some games cannot load a save file from version 1.5 into the game running version 1.0. In that case, it helps to download the latest version locally via Wi-Fi from another Switch user. Because the game cards usually don’t contain the most recent version of the game, which is the one you may have created your latest save file on

Of course, genuine Game Cards are better in every respect. But the feature that allows you to download game data directly from other Switch users rather than from Nintendo’s servers is somehow often overlooked, and in this particular case, the GKC’s ability to carry out licence verification without using Nintendo’s servers can certainly be useful.

TL;DR: You can download data from Switch games onto other Switch consoles without needing to use Nintendo’s servers (Synchronise Version with local users). The GKC then handles the offline licence check for this.

NEWS Minecoins (Minecraft's currency) will work differently on Switch consoles starting October 27 2026

Thumbnail
minecraft.net
121 Upvotes

Starting October 27, 2026, Minecoins purchased in Minecraft on a Nintendo device (Nintendo Switch™ or Switch™ 2) will be available to use only on those systems.

Similarly, Minecoins purchased in Minecraft on another device can no longer be used for Minecraft Marketplace purchases on Nintendo devices October 27 onwards. Minecoins you already own are not changing. and will continue to be usable across compatible platforms.

Its the same thing as with Fortnite, seems like Nintendo want their weird policy to be applied to Minecoins when Minecraft releases on switch 2 on the same date

Discussion PSA: Slow Download Speed Fix - Turn off IPv6 in Internet Settings

93 Upvotes

I was getting really frustrated because my downloads were taking over 8 hours despite having 1 Gbps download speeds. I came across an older thread on here, and a comment from u/Shonryu69 suggested toggling IPv6 off in the Internet settings.

My download immediately went from 8 hours down to 3 minutes. To do it, go to the following:

System settings -> Internet -> Internet Settings -> Select your WiFi/Wired Connection -> Change Settings -> Toggle off IPv6 -> Save

It may not work for everyone, but a lot of people confirmed that it worked for them, too. Just wanted to add more visibility and pass it along in case it helps someone else!

NEWS Mario Tennis Fever Version 1.1.1 is now available

Thumbnail en-americas-support.nintendo.com
45 Upvotes

General

  • Changed it so that when returning a high ball, if you press the Flat shot button twice, it produces a Star Shot even if there is no Star Point there.

    • Note: In Ver. 1.1.0, the situation above would result in a Powerful Flat.
  • Fixed a bug where Amps placed with the Amp Racket disappear before 12 seconds pass.

Discussion PSA COD Requires Great Internet

0 Upvotes

Duh right? It's an online pvp game.

I myself was having a ton of issues with how call of Duty looked and felt but I remembered one key factor, and that is on-demand texture streaming.

On-Demand texture streaming basically streams how the game looks graphically real time via the Internet and saves them to cache. I think this is why there's such a divide in how people are experiencing the game including myself.

After remembering that call of Duty forces this feature. I looked into my internet and of course it was subpar. So I fixed the internet issue and the game started running and looking a lot better.

So yes, call of Duty does not look incredible on this console, but it is much more manageable if you hardwire your console or at least have a strong 5ghz connection.
